The Benefits of Jigsaw Puzzles for Spatial Awareness

Engaging with jigsaw puzzles offers a wealth of cognitive benefits that go well beyond mere entertainment. This classic pastime promotes the development of spatial awareness, a crucial skill that aids individuals in navigating their environments effectively. As participants piece together vibrant images and complex shapes, they are unknowingly reshaping their cognitive abilities, which can have far-reaching implications across multiple domains of life.

At its core, spatial awareness encompasses the ability to comprehend how objects relate to one another within a given space. Understanding this concept can vastly improve one’s ability to interact with the world. The interplay of color, shape, and form in jigsaw puzzles fosters a myriad of skills, which are highlighted in the following areas:

  • Visual Discrimination: Players develop a keen eye for detail as they learn to identify and differentiate between various shapes and colors, fine-tuning their visual discrimination skills. For example, recognizing the slight variations in hue among pieces can lead to quicker identification of which pieces fit together, significantly enhancing the overall puzzle-solving experience.
  • Problem Solving: Every jigsaw puzzle presents a unique challenge that prompts individuals to think strategically. This process of trial and error sharpens decision-making capabilities, which are essential not only in puzzles but also in real-world scenarios, from planning renovations to navigating complex work projects.
  • Coordination: Manipulating the puzzle pieces requires precision and hand-eye coordination. These fine motor skills are particularly beneficial for children as they develop abilities necessary for writing, drawing, and other physical tasks. For adults, maintaining nimble fingers can help in numerous everyday activities, from cooking to crafting.

Research consistently supports the idea that both children and adults can reap substantial rewards from regularly engaging with jigsaw puzzles. Studies have demonstrated that frequent puzzle solvers often showcase improved spatial reasoning skills, a capability that is especially vital for success in fields such as engineering, architecture, and even art. For instance, an engineering student who excels at visualizing components and spatial layouts may find jigsaw puzzles a helpful tool to strengthen those very skills.

Cognitive Benefits of Puzzle Engagement

In today’s fast-paced world, developing spatial awareness has never been more critical. Engaging with jigsaw puzzles serves as an exceptional method to enhance this cognitive skill, stimulating both young minds and seasoned thinkers alike. As players immerse themselves in the intricate world of interlocking pieces, they unknowingly embark on a journey that cultivates essential abilities needed for navigating everyday tasks and challenges.

One of the most significant benefits of solving jigsaw puzzles is the improvement of visual-spatial skills. According to research from the Society for Research in Child Development, children who engage in puzzles exhibit a marked improvement in their ability to perceive and manipulate objects in space. These skills form the bedrock for later achievements in various academic fields such as mathematics, science, and art. Children who develop these skills early on are often better equipped to solve complex problems later in their educational careers.

As individuals work to assemble a jigsaw puzzle, they practice basic skills that lie at the core of spatial awareness:

  • Understanding Dimensions: Jigsaw puzzles encourage players to think about shape, size, and how pieces relate within a three-dimensional space. This understanding allows individuals to visualize the complete picture while also manipulating the pieces to create it.
  • Pattern Recognition: Successfully completing puzzles requires players to identify patterns and shapes. This exercise aids cognitive development, making it easier to recognize similar patterns in real-life contexts, whether it be organizing a workspace or navigating a city grid.
  • Memory Enhancement: Working on puzzles demands a degree of memory retention—remembering which sections are completed, where pieces fit, and how various colors complement each other. Improved memory can facilitate better learning and recall, which are vital skills in academic and professional pursuits.

Moreover, engaging with puzzles can stimulate both sides of the brain, promoting a balanced cognitive development process. One side of the brain focuses on analytical and logical reasoning while the other side fosters creativity and artistic thought. This dual engagement manifests in various aspects of life, enhancing not just spatial awareness but also problem-solving skills and creative thinking. A study from the University of Michigan illustrates that individuals who regularly engage in activities like puzzles tend to score higher on tests measuring both creativity and cognitive flexibility.

Engagement Strategies to Maximize Spatial Skills

To further understand how jigsaw puzzles can enhance spatial awareness, it is essential to look at the various engagement strategies that can be employed. These strategies not only make the puzzling experience more enjoyable but also maximize the cognitive benefits associated with it. From simple games to complex challenges, there are numerous ways to improve spatial skills through puzzle engagement.

Variety of Puzzle Types

Choosing different types of jigsaw puzzles can expose individuals to various cognitive challenges. For instance, 3D puzzles encourage players to think beyond the traditional flat surface, compelling them to engage their spatial reasoning in more dynamic ways. A 3D puzzle of a famous building or landmark requires an understanding of depth and structure, something that conventional two-dimensional puzzles may not fully explore. Research indicates that individuals who engage in multi-dimensional puzzles exhibit higher proficiency in spatial visualization tasks, an aspect critical for fields like architecture and engineering.

Collaborative Puzzle Solving

Engaging in puzzles as a group can also enhance spatial awareness significantly. Group settings foster teamwork, where participants share perspectives and approaches, leading to a collective problem-solving experience. For example, family puzzle nights or team-building exercises in the workplace can create an atmosphere of collaboration that is both enjoyable and enriching. As players discuss where pieces might fit and strategize next steps, they naturally develop their spatial reasoning. This shared camaraderie not only fortifies individual skills but also creates social bonds that encourage continuous learning.

Incorporating Technology

Today’s digital era offers a host of online and app-based jigsaw puzzles that provide a fresh twist on this classic activity. Digital platforms often include features like time trials or multiplayer modes, which can ramp up the challenge. These enhancements stimulate cognitive flexibility, leading participants to adapt their strategies on the fly. For instance, an app that tracks a player’s speed allows them to see measurable improvements in their performance, catering to a competitive streak that can further engage and motivate them to hone their skills. Moreover, augmented reality (AR) puzzles offer a unique experience by overlaying the physical puzzle with digital elements, pushing users to think spatially in innovative ways.

Cognitive Assessments Through Play

Parents and educators can also utilize puzzle-solving as a tool for assessing a child’s spatial awareness capabilities. Experts suggest observation during puzzle play can provide insights into a child’s cognitive strengths and weaknesses. For instance, noticing how quickly a child can identify and fit pieces together reveals their level of spatial intelligence. This assessment method is not just applicable for children; adults, too, can benefit from self-evaluation as they engage in puzzles that challenge their perceptions and stimulate their minds.

Finally, making puzzles a regular part of one’s routine can yield continual improvements in spatial skills. The key is to find a balance in difficulty and engagement that prevents both frustration and boredom. As individuals challenge themselves with progressively harder puzzles, they enhance their brain’s capability to process and navigate complex visual information efficiently, leading to improved spatial awareness over time.
